2018 Kemerovo fire
On 25 March 2018 at 16:00 local time (9:00 UTC), a fire engulfed the "Zimnyaya vishnya" shopping mall and entertainment complex in Kemerovo, Russia. It killed at least 60 people (more than half of which were children) according to official statements. The blaze started somewhere on the top floor of the four-story complex, and people were seen jumping from windows to escape it. 100 people were evacuated, and another 20 were rescued. Others claim the number of people killed in fire is being covered up, and that the real figure runs into the hundreds. According to the Russian authorities, the source of these rumors was a Ukrainian prankster who called the morgue posing as an emergency services officer. In 2018, he uploaded recordings of these calls to his YouTube channel and confirmed the calls during subsequent interviews.
